I haven't been completely following this discussion and I'm not sure if I'm responding to something which I think is something else, but I just want to say that I far prefer having each individual app (writer, calc, impress, etc.) show up in the Applications folder, each with its own icon and splashscreen.

FYI, such solution already exists.

=> I guess you have OpenOffice.org 2.3.app icon already installed somewhere, probably in /Applications (else download one, and mount the .dmg)

1) download the archive from here : http://ftp.cusoo.org/MacOSX/Utilities/separated_applications/official_iconset/
2) unzip it
3) put OpenOffice.org 2.3 folder into /Applications
4) In this folder, are all icons (ready to be docked )

=> put the OpenOffice.org 2.3.app icon ( after mounting the .dmg ) is the Office folder (inside)

Dock whatever icon ( Writer, Base .. etc)

...and use it   :-)
